Britney Spears’ nuptials a work in progress

So, did she or didn’t?

Britney Spears most definitely got married last week, People magazine reports in its Oct. 4 issue filled with pictures of the pop star and her fiance, Kevin Federline.

What the couple didn’t do, according to the Los Angeles County registrar’s office, is file a marriage license after the ceremony.

No big deal, says a member of the singer’s camp who declined to be quoted by name. “They’re scheduled to file it next week,” she told the Associated Press on Wednesday.

Spears told People magazine essentially the same thing. “I know we’re not completely legal until we file the license, which we’ll do next week,” the 22-year-old pop star said. “But in a real sense, a spiritual sense, we’re married.”

Federline, 26, said the delay was caused when the couple moved their wedding date up to this past Saturday as word leaked out that they were planning to be married Oct. 16.

Moving the date up, he said, didn’t give lawyers time to finish their prenuptial agreement.
